Construction Materials Field Technician I - Construction Materials Testing
Intertek, a leading provider of quality and safety solutions to many of the world's top-recognized brands and companies, is actively seeking a highly motivated Field Technician I to join our Professional Services Industries, Inc. (Intertek-PSI) team in Portland, Oregon
. This is a fantastic opportunity to learn versatile skills in the engineering and construction industry.
- Perform a variety of testing, project-specific observations, and site assessment duties under direct supervision and/or from detailed controlled procedures.
- Operate testing equipment and conduct testing (example: soil, concrete or other) and provide assessment of data through reporting.
- Utilize drawings, specifications, and diagrams.
- Use specific methods to observe site activities and perform tasks.
- Make detailed observations and give limited interpretation of results.
- Maintain detailed documentation and data from test results.
- Operate a calculator to calculate mathematical test results.
- Communicate effectively with client and project teams.
- Must be aware of, and adhere to, safety practices and policies to ensure your own safety, as well as the safety of others who may be affected by your actions at work.

MinimumRequirements & Qualifications:
- No Experience Required – we offer in-house training and opportunity for advancement commensurate with performance
- Individuals with field and/or laboratory construction materials testing / inspections experience are also encouraged to apply!
- Valid Driver's License and reliable driving record (required)
- Must have Basic Math, Calculator, and Computer Skills
- Ability to communicate and interact effectively in verbal & written communication
- Willing and ability to work off shifts and overtime
- Ability to lift, move, push, and pull 30 to 50 pounds frequently. Occasionally, over 50 pounds with assistance.
- Ability to receive detailed information through oral communication (hearing) and to make the discriminations in sound.
- Ability to kneel and squat occasionally, walk, climb occasionally, and stand for long periods of time
- Ability to work outdoors in adverse weather conditions (hot and cold)
